UGREEN Bluetooth 5.0 USB Adapter (Model CM390 / Part Number 80889)

Do not confuse the CM390 with the older CM388 (Bluetooth 4.0) or the CM491 (Bluetooth 5.3). Drivers are not interchangeable. ugreen bluetooth 5.0 usb adapter cm390 driver

| Operating System | Compatibility | Notes |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| Supported | Requires driver download from the website. | | Windows 10 | Supported | Requires driver download. | | Windows 8.1 / 7 | Partial | Support exists but is increasingly legacy; may require older driver versions. | | macOS | Not Supported | macOS generally does not support third-party USB Bluetooth adapters due to strict vendor whitelisting. | | Linux | Supported (Manual) | Works on Ubuntu/Debian, but requires manual firmware installation ( rtl8761b_fw.bin ) due to licensing restrictions. | | Xbox / PlayStation | Not Supported | Consoles do not support generic USB Bluetooth adapters. |

: Visit the UGREEN Download Center and search for model 80889 .
